16pub trait FromPrimitive: Sized {
17    type Primitive: Copy + Eq;
18
19    fn from_primitive(number: Self::Primitive) -> Self;
20}
21
22pub trait TryFromPrimitive: Sized {
23    type Primitive: Copy + Eq + fmt::Debug;
24    type Error;
25
26    const NAME: &'static str;
27
28    fn try_from_primitive(number: Self::Primitive) -> Result<Self, Self::Error>;
29}
30
31pub trait UnsafeFromPrimitive: Sized {
32    type Primitive: Copy + Eq;
33
34    /// Transmutes into an enum from its primitive.
35    ///
36    /// # Safety
37    ///
38    /// - `number` must represent a valid discriminant of `Self`.
39    #[deprecated(
40        since = "0.6.0",
41        note = "Prefer to use `unchecked_transmute_from`, `from_unchecked` will be removed in a future release."
42    )]
43    unsafe fn from_unchecked(number: Self::Primitive) -> Self {
44        Self::unchecked_transmute_from(number)
45    }
46
47    /// Transmutes into an enum from its primitive.
48    ///
49    /// # Safety
50    ///
51    /// - `number` must represent a valid discriminant of `Self`.
52    unsafe fn unchecked_transmute_from(number: Self::Primitive) -> Self;

86
87// This trait exists to try to give a more clear error message when someone attempts to derive both FromPrimitive and TryFromPrimitive.
88// This isn't allowed because both end up creating a `TryFrom<primitive>` implementation.
89// TryFromPrimitive explicitly implements TryFrom<primitive> with Error=TryFromPrimitiveError, which conflicts with:
90// FromPrimitive explicitly implements From<primitive> which has a blanket implementation of TryFrom<primitive> with Error=Infallible.
91//
92// This is a private implementation detail of the num_enum crate which should not be depended on externally.
93// It is subject to change in any release regardless of semver.
94#[doc(hidden)]
95pub trait CannotDeriveBothFromPrimitiveAndTryFromPrimitive {}
